Default Insert "start" measure marker?

I have a beat that I'm chopping up @ 104 bpm. Lovely. Got it aligned to the grid and all that. The issue is, there's a an 8th pre-note to the beat beginning on the 1. Did I say that right?

Imagine a drummer counting off with 4 clicks of the sticks, but the count off in your head sounds like "1 and 2 and 3 and 4 and". The band would actually come in on that last and, an 8th note pre to the actual "1".

Check the image. What I'm hoping to do, mainly for visual purposes, is insert a marker at the green 1 to have the grid count on from there. Am I making any sense? I hope I conveyed this right. Basically the audio start on Reapers grid at one, but the actual groove start at Reapers 2. I'm trying to see if there's an insert "start" measure marker to make the grid count of from where I want. it's called a "pick-up measure" - sometimes "pick up note" (FOR JUST ONE NOTE)

you can't have it start in a partial measure without some fudgery. Just have it be a measure. I think it's always a good idea to start at a negative measure anyways, you want some elbow room.

just do this... you'll need to push everything over by 7 8th notes. I don't think the "insert empty space" is in the default timeline menu, you might have to dig through the action menu.

Using "insert empty space" here - you ripple everything over, markers, time signature markers, regions, etc..... no need to futz with trying to move hell and highwater, just move the whole mess with this one action.

after you do that, just put the edit cursor on the 1, and change the project properties.

"use cursor"

- this is tricky wording here, it basically subtracts the cursor position from the current start position.

if you already have this at some non-zero number and want the edit cursor to be "0", you first have to set the text box to 0 before you hit the "use cursor" button.
